Career path

Career Role (Social Service Management) Description
Social Worker (Child Protection) Protecting vulnerable children, conducting assessments, and developing care plans. High demand, rewarding career.
Care Home Manager (Elderly Care) Overseeing the day-to-day operations of a care home, ensuring high-quality care for residents. Strong leadership skills required.
Community Development Officer (Social Inclusion) Working with communities to improve social inclusion and wellbeing. Excellent communication and project management skills needed.
Youth Worker (Youth Support) Supporting young people's development, providing guidance, and planning activities. Patience and empathy are essential.
Social Service Manager (Strategic Planning) Developing and implementing strategic plans for social services within an organisation. Strong analytical and strategic skills vital.

Why this course?

A Certificate Programme in Social Service Management is increasingly significant in today’s UK market, addressing the growing demand for skilled professionals in the social sector. The UK's aging population and rising social inequalities are driving this need. According to recent government statistics, the number of people aged 65 and over in England is projected to increase by 46% by 2041, creating substantial pressure on social care services.

This highlights the urgent need for effective social service management. A certificate program equips individuals with the necessary skills in areas such as resource allocation, policy analysis, and community engagement – all crucial for navigating the complexities of the sector.
